The smart Trick of what is md5's application That Nobody is Discussing
The smart Trick of what is md5's application That Nobody is Discussing
Blog Article
Performance: MD5 is computationally lightweight and can hash substantial amounts of data promptly, making it perfect for non-sensitive applications like checksums and data verification.
LinkedIn Knowledge Breach (2012): In one of the most important facts breaches, hackers stole and printed millions of LinkedIn person passwords, which have been hashed using unsalted MD5. This led into the exposure of numerous person accounts.
MD5 is frequently accustomed to confirm the integrity of information, like downloads, backups, or software program packages. By generating an MD5 hash of the file and evaluating it to your regarded proper hash, end users can detect any corruption or tampering.
When MD5 was after a cornerstone of cryptographic functions, its vulnerabilities to collision assaults have rendered it unsuitable for safety-sensitive applications currently. Its use in info integrity checking and legacy programs carries on, but for significant applications which include electronic signatures in Cybersecurity Coaching , certificates, and info protection, more powerful hash capabilities like SHA-256 are advisable.
During the at any time-evolving landscape of cybersecurity, the adoption of secure tactics as well as the avoidance of deprecated algorithms like MD5 are critical ways to guard delicate details and keep trust in digital communications and devices.
In case you consider the arrow popping out of your File box, you will note that it details into One more sq. that appears form of similar to a window. There’s also an arrow with the A likely into this box. The box image represents modular addition.
MD5 is susceptible to collision attacks, in which two distinctive inputs can make the same hash worth. Therefore an attacker can deliberately craft two distinctive parts of data which have the same MD5 hash, which undermines the integrity and safety of cryptographic applications.
Chaining: Each individual 512-little bit block is processed sequentially, While using the output of each and every block influencing another.
MD5 is commonly Employed in digital signatures, checksums, together with other security applications. As an example, quite a few software distributors use MD5 checksums to validate the integrity in their downloadable software program, making certain that people are not downloading a modified or corrupted Model of the application.
MD5 is additionally liable to pre-image attacks, where by an attacker can find an input that provides a specific hash worth. To paraphrase, offered an MD5 hash, it’s computationally possible for an attacker to reverse-engineer and obtain an here input that matches that hash.
Hashing and Salting: Store passwords utilizing a powerful, salted hashing algorithm including bcrypt or Argon2. Salting includes incorporating random facts (the salt) to every password in advance of hashing, which makes certain that equivalent passwords generate distinctive hashes.
Significance of Salting: The LinkedIn breach highlighted the importance of utilizing salted hashes for password storage to circumvent rainbow table assaults. MD5, without having salting, available inadequate security.
Subsequently, more recent hash features including SHA-256 are frequently suggested for more secure applications.
MD5 is susceptible to collision attacks, where by two unique inputs make the identical hash, and pre-image assaults, the place an attacker can reverse the hash to discover the original enter.